art.detail.grain

Add directional grain lines to a pixel-art region to simulate wood or cloth. Specify area, color, direction, density, and seed for the desired finish.

Instructions

Add directional grain lines to a region (wood, cloth).

Input Schema

TableJSON Schema
NameRequiredDescriptionDefault
xYesTop-left X coordinate
yYesTop-left Y coordinate
seedYesRandom seed
colorYesGrain color as hex string
widthYesRegion width
heightYesRegion height
densityYesGrain density (0-1)
directionYesGrain direction
session_idYesCanvas session ID
